About

Mohammed Almannai is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Clinical Biochemistry and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, Mohammed Almannai has authored 42 papers receiving a total of 904 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 35 papers in Molecular Biology, 23 papers in Clinical Biochemistry and 10 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in Mohammed Almannai’s work include Metabolism and Genetic Disorders (23 papers),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(20 papers) and Diet and metabolism studies (6 papers). Mohammed Almannai is often cited by papers focused on Metabolism and Genetic Disorders (23 papers), Mitochondrial Function and Pathology (20 papers) and Diet and metabolism studies (6 papers). Mohammed Almannai collaborates with scholars based in Saudi Arabia, United States and United Arab Emirates. Mohammed Almannai's co-authors include Ayman W. El‐Hattab, Fernando Scaglia, V. Reid Sutton, Jehan Suleiman, Majid Alfadhel, Ronit Marom, William J. Craigen, Claudia Soler‐Alfonso, Eissa Faqeih and Farook Jahoor and has published in prestigious journals such as The American Journal of Human Genetics, Clinical Chemistry and Molecules.
